Abimbola Owoade

Abimbola Akeem Owoade (born 17 July 1975) is the 46th Alaafin, or traditional ruler, of the Yoruba town of Oyo and rightful heir to the throne of its historic empire.

Before being selected as Alaafin, he most recently worked as a project coordinator at Manitoba Hydro in Winnipeg, Canada.

[4] Since the demise of Oba Lamidi Olayiwola Adeyemi III on 22 April 2022,[7][8] the selection process for a replacement has been contentious.

[9] In January 2025, another faction warned the Oyo State Government against interfering in the selection process due to a pending court case.

[10] However, on 10 January 2025, the Governor of Oyo State, Seyi Makinde, approved the selection of Abimbola Owoade as the successor to the late Oba Lamidi III.
